Arguments for Stem Cell Research:
- embryonic stem cells can be used for therapies that save lives and reduce pain
- since a stem cell can divide and differentiate into any cell type, they can be used to replace tissues or organs required by patients
- cells can be taken from embryos that have stopped developing
Arguments Against Stem Cell Research:
- every human embryo requires a chance to develop
- there is a risk of embryonic cells developing into tumor cells
Ethical Implications of Research:
- research involving stems cells is growing in importance and raises ethical issues
